The Rohini Sector 18, 19 is a station on the Yellow Line of the Delhi Metro. It is an elevated station and is located in Rohini in the National Capital Region of India. The station was inaugurated on 10 November 2015.[1]

Connections

Bus

Delhi Transport Corporation bus routes number 107, 116, 119, 123, 130, 140 169, 879A, 985 serves the station from nearby Rohini Sector 18 bus stop.[2][3]
